Victoria parkrun #22

A particularly nasty bout of food poisoning put paid to any plans that I may have had to race this weekend but I popped along to Victoria parkrun #22 where a number of great races ensued during the weekly 5k event.  Perhaps surprisingly there were no Bellahouston Harriers running today but there was a great turnout from Fusion Triathlon Club and a rare appearance from Kilmarnock AC's Scott Martin and his former team mate Andy McGhee.

Celebrating his fifteenth birthday, Kilbarchan's Connor Thomson led from the off and, although hotly pursued by Scott Martin around the three lap course, held on to win with a gap of 8 seconds to beat the 45 year old., with a huge PB of 17:07.  The two first timers at Victoria Park were followed home by another First Timer, as Stewarton's Andy McGhee overtook Shettleston's Keiren Docherty and Fusion's Crawford Whyte, to earn Bronze with an SB of 17:25.

The Women's Race was even more keenly contested but in the end Fusion's Emma Lamont's new PB was not enough to catch Kelvin's Shona McManus who had led from the Start but was almost caught on the line as both women clocked 18:42.  The pair, who placed 10th and 11th overall, were followed home by Sharon Muir who placed 17th overall with a time of 19:12, also one second off of her PB, set at the recent Clydebank 5k.



A total of 190 runners took part in the run, the third largest field since it was established in 12 October 2013,and I managed to capture most of them with my camera.
